Time’s pest animal article

You have heard me talk about the over population of deer and other animals and this weeks Time magazine has an excellent article on the subject.  It’s not only deer but black bear, raccoons, beavers, wolves, cougars, wild turkeys, Canada geese, wild hogs and alligators that have become a problem. 

One part of the article talked about New Jersey’s problems with black bears.  The black bear population in NJ jumped from about 70 bears in the 70’s to over 3,500 today.  New Jersey is the most densely populated area in the US and the bears are roaming freely among the human population in suburbs and even cities.  Unfortunately human and bear or bear and pet encounters don’t always end happily.  So in 2010 over much protest by animal rights people a black bear hunt was established.  The hunt has reduced bear populations by about 20% but it may not be enough.

And it’s not that animals have to move into human territories because their habitat is gone. Contrary to what most people believe there is actually more forested and “natural” land available for animals than there was 50 years ago. Certain animals have moved into human territory because it’s easier to live there and their populations have boomed.  In their natural environment nature would handle the over- population problem by starvation, disease and a proliferation of predators but in the human environment with artificial food sources natural controls don’t function properly.


Many of today’s nuisance animals were once endangered animals that we protected but which suddenly adapted and had population surges.  There are some species that have higher numbers now than they had before European settlement.  The article lays some of the blame on Disney- starting with the movie Bambi- which gave people who had essentially moved away from nature an unrealistic, uneducated and overly sentimental view of nature.

We don’t need to return to the past where animals were hunted to extinction and predators were killed just because they were there.  But we can’t manage wildlife problems with a fairy tale view of the problem.  Instead of Disney movies directing our wildlife management we need to trust decades of wildlife research and observation of the way nature really works to guide us.  Please read the article if you are interested.

Go nuts for your health
Research results published in the New England Journal of Medicine report that people who eat a handful of nuts each day- (about 1-2 ounces) are 20 % less likely to die from any cause that people who didn’t eat nuts.  (Now when I hear those statistic’s I have to wonder if there are some people out there who could live forever if they just keep eating nuts.  The study followed people for 30 years so I guess it’s better to say that compared to a person who doesn’t eat nuts the nutty person is more likely to have a long life.)

Over a 30 year period the people who ate nuts reduced their risk for heart attacks and strokes by 29% over people who didn’t eat nuts.  And the risk for all types of cancer was reduced by 11%.  Another study published in July found that daily nut consumption dropped your risk of cardiovascular problems by 55% and your risk of cancer by 40%. Furthermore people who eat nuts weigh less than people who don’t eat nuts.  Other research studies have linked eating nuts to a lower risk of diabetes, gallstones and diverticulitis.  Nut consumption has been linked to lower blood cholesterol, even though nuts contain fats.

In this latest research all types of nuts were found to be effective, both peanuts and tree nuts.  However a study published in Bio- Med Central's open access journal BMC Medicine in July 2013 found that walnuts had the highest amount of beneficial alpha-linoleic acid and phytochemicals.  Since different types of nuts have slightly different vitamins and minerals it could be wise to eat a variety of nuts.

Why not use house plants for holiday decorating

Combine your love of gardening with holiday decorating by using live potted plants as part of the decorations.  Forget the difficult to save poinsettias and use plants meant to survive in the house for holiday decorating.  You’ll love the results. You can use nice potted plants that you have around the house or use holiday decorating as an excuse to buy more exotic house plants.   Potted plants also make great office decorations and gifts

Common houseplants like Boston Ivy, palms, ribbon plant, ferns, philodendron, spider plants, Norfolk Island Pine and Jade plants make excellent decorations in pretty pots with ribbons.   Pots of the herb rosemary make excellent holiday plants, fragrant when brushed.  Sometimes you can find them sheared into a Christmas tree shape. 

A less common plant called Frosty Fern is available only near the holidays.  This lovely plant looks like the tips of its fronds are frosted white.  Frosty Fern, Selaginiela krausianna variegatus is actually a club moss, a fern relative.  It tolerates the low light decorative plants are often subjected to and looks lovely in a red pot.  Rabbits Foot fern is also a good decorating choice.

Other great choices for exotic potted plant decorations include blooming orchids, gardenias, tropical hibiscus, and potted citrus or pomegranate trees.  Miniature roses can often be found in stores.  These tiny roses can bloom all winter in a sunny window.

Almost any green plant can be made festive by adding a brightly colored pot, a bow or even tiny decorations.  Wrap pots in colored foil and tie with a bow.  Or use gift bags with the plant peeking out the top.  Plants will need to be watered so if the item you wrap the plant in could be damaged by water, put the pot in a plastic bag or waterproof container first.

You could add artificial birds, or put tiny elves in the pot. Spray a few twisted branches with fake snow and insert in the pot. Try setting the potted plant in a bowl that’s larger than the pot and filling the bowl with glass Christmas ornaments. 

You can insert a smaller pot into a clear glass vase or jar and totally surround the pot with tiny glass ornaments or even beads in your color scheme.   Plastic confetti, tinsel, or plastic ribbon shreds could also fill the clear container.  There is glittery plastic snow that you scatter on Christmas displays that could fill a container or even dust the top of a pot.

A clever party favor would be to glue a small wood square on the bottom of large glass Christmas balls to make them sit upright. Then remove the top of the ball which is usually a piece of metal held in place with tiny spring wires.  Fill the ball with water and insert starter plants such as a small spider plant, which will grow in water for a while.

Don’t us lights or heavy ornaments on green plants.   Keep them away from candles, heaters and fireplaces or anything that gives off excessive heat.   Don’t use spray on flocking or “snow” on live plants, it will discolor the leaves and may kill the plant.

Take good care of your green decoration and it will survive the holiday.  Try to place the decoration in good light or keep it only a few days in poor light situations.  Water the pots when they are dry.  Keep them out of cold drafts.  Keep brown leaves pulled off and browned tips of leaves trimmed off. When the holidays are over remove fancy coverings and place the plant where it gets the proper lighting for its species.

December almanac

December’s full moon is the 17th.    It goes by the name of Full Cold moon or Long Nights moon. Other celestial events are the annual Geminid meteor shower which has been getting brighter each year and if the weather allows for clear sky viewing the meteors or falling stars should be most visible around the 13th. -14th.  Look in the east just after dark for the meteors but they may show up all night.  Peak viewing time is said to be around midnight on the 14th.  Keep in mind that the moon will be nearly full and this may make the meteors harder to see.

Preparing roses for winter

Most shrub roses that are grown on their own roots will survive winter without any special attention.  They may die back to the ground but return in full glory in the spring.  Tea roses and other grafted roses are another thing entirely, they need some winter protection in cold winter areas. 

Do not fertilize roses after August.  Stop dead-heading, leaving flowers on the plant to produce hips will help the plant stop blooming and prepare for winter.  Clean up all fallen leaves and flower petals around the plants so the debris doesn’t harbor disease and pests for next year.

Wait until the ground freezes before covering or mulching roses, unless a sudden severe cold snap  (temps in the teens) is predicted.  Note: this has already happened this year but it’s still not too late to protect roses.   You can buy Styrofoam rose cones or you can devise your own protection.  A large tomato cage set around the rose and filled with mulch will work, as will stakes and a ring of burlap.  Use shredded leaves, whole oak leaves, straw, or pine needles as mulch. Some people simply mound soil around the plants.  Don’t take the soil from around the plants roots though. If you have a tender climbing rose you may want to carefully remove it from its trellis and lay it on the ground, and then cover the canes with mulch.  Never cover roses with plastic or other things that don’t provide ventilation.

Wooly Bear caterpillars

Every gardener has seen these fuzzy black and rust colored caterpillars, usually in the fall.  They are said to forecast the type of winter we will have by the amount of rust color they wear but that is a folk tale that doesn’t have merit.  Each wooly ( or woolly depending on your regions spelling) caterpillar in the environment will have slightly different coloration and there are several species of Tiger Moths, the adult form of the caterpillar, in most areas and each species may have slightly different caterpillar coloration. The Isabella Tiger moth (Pyrrharctia Isabella) is the most common and is found all the way to the artic.

But the wooly bear caterpillar does have a fascinating life cycle.  The ones we see in the fall may be a second or third generation of Tiger Moths that year but as the cold weather comes the fall generation will prepare to hibernate overwinter- not as a cocoon or pupae as many moths and butterflies do but as a caterpillar in suspended animation.  They are crawling around looking for a layer of leaves or mulch to hide under in the fall.  I had one in my home office for several days so unless a dog ate him he probably found a crack somewhere to hide in.

Once they have a winter home the wooly bear is prepared to freeze.  Its heart almost stops pumping and its body produces an anti-freeze like substance to protect the organs and brain.  The caterpillar can freeze solid and still be alive.  In the spring the wooly caterpillar will thaw and come to life.  He’ll eat leaves for a few days or weeks depending on his size, and then he will turn into a pupae somewhere in litter on the ground.  It will emerge about a month later as a pretty, 2 inch yellow-tan moth with black spots on the wings.  They are pretty indiscriminate feeders and feed on a wide range of vegetation.  The caterpillars rarely do much damage and don’t need control.

The moth only has a few days to mate and produce eggs.  She lays her eggs on a wide variety of trees and other plants including maples, thistles and dandelions.  The tiny wooly caterpillars that hatch use a “balloon” made out of a strand of silk to float from plant to plant at first.  Later they simply crawl from plant to plant.  They go through six changes of skin as they grow to about 2 inches long.  With each change of skin the color will also change.  When they are large and full enough of leaves they will turn into a pupae and start the process over, unless it is cold.

In the Artic it can take several years of freezing and thawing before the wooly caterpillar has enough resources to make a pupae and turn into a moth.  In more southern areas there can be two or three generations of the moth, with the last one surviving through winter.  So when you find the wooly caterpillars as you clean your garden in the spring you can marvel at how the little bugger made it through the winter.

Beer and Brussels sprouts may contain arsenic

A new study looking at arsenic levels in human blood has confirmed that there are other sources for high arsenic levels than arsenic in drinking water or accidental poisoning.  Arsenic is a natural element and some ground water is high in it.  While humans tolerate and may actually need some arsenic, high levels of arsenic can cause a number of serious health problems and result in death.  If you have a well you should have it tested for arsenic but arsenic may also be coming from other areas of your diet.

Brussels sprouts take up and concentrate arsenic in the soil and it binds to sulfur compounds in the vegetables.  People who eat a lot of Brussels sprouts and related vegetables such as broccoli are more likely to have higher than normal arsenic levels in the blood.  (Rice is also the cause of some arsenic in the diet because it concentrates arsenic.)  The research also found that people who eat dark meat fish such as mackerel, tuna and salmon also had higher arsenic levels.  These findings were reported in November 2013 Nutrition Journal.

Recently it was found that people who drink a lot of beer may also have higher arsenic levels in their blood.  It took a while for researchers to figure out why but it was eventually traced to the diatomaceous earth that is used in many breweries to filter beer.  The diatomaceous earth leaches arsenic into the beer. Breweries that used water which also contained arsenic have even higher levels of arsenic in the beer as would be expected.  These results were reported April 7, 2013, at the 245th National Meeting & Exposition of the American Chemical Society.

Cranberries- can you grow them?

Cranberries (Vaccinium macrocarpon)  are a native plant that has had a big increase in consumption in the last 20 years, taking them from a Thanksgiving treat to a year round health food.  There are European varieties of cranberries but they have a different taste and somewhat different nutritional profile and are called ligonberries.  

Cranberries have compounds in them that inhibit bacterial activity and have long been used to fight urinary tract infections.  These same compounds also inhibit the bacteria that cause ulcers and gum disease.  Cranberries also have antioxidants which reduce the formation of LDL or “bad” cholesterol and this is thought to have a beneficial effect on the cardio-vascular system.   They are also tasty and provide many vitamins, including vitamin C.  Raw cranberries have no fat and only 47 calories per cup.

Cranberries are grown commercially in New Jersey, Massachusetts, Oregon, Washington, Wisconsin, Delaware, Maine, Michigan, New York, Rhode Island and many areas of Canada.  They are also being grown commercially in Chile.  While they are not as easy to grow as other small fruits gardeners in the above states can also grow cranberries if they take some care to provide proper conditions.

Cranberries are low trailing vines that produce daughter plants much like strawberries.  The plants are evergreen and perennial.  Cranberries need moist, peaty, acidic soil, a good winter chill but a fairly long frost free growing period to thrive.  They grow well in zones 2-5 and possibly zone 6.   Contrary to what most ads and other illustrations suggest cranberries do not need to be submerged in water to grow.  In fact the plants will die if submerged for very long. They prefer layers of peat soil and sand that hold some moisture but are not waterlogged.

The reason the cranberries grow in water idea is common is because in some commercial cranberry farms the fields are flooded to harvest the berries.  Cranberries have pockets of air in them and they float.  Fields are submerged, the vines raked and shook and the berries float on the surface.  “Booms” swirl the berries into chutes that drain off the water, leaving the berries behind.  About 90% of the commercial cranberry harvest is done this way and the cranberries are used for juice and canning, or making that Thanksgiving treat, cranberry jelly.

The other 10% of the commercial cranberry harvest is picked dry.  Workers use hand rakes and small “combing” machines to gather the berries.  These berries are used for fresh berries you pick up in the produce department or at farm markets.

If you want to try and grow cranberries you will probably have to grow them in beds modified from your existing soil.  Most people do not have the acidic peat soil needed for good cranberry growth.  You will need a sunny area with an abundant supply of water nearby.  You can make raised beds or even better, sunken beds. Here’s the general idea.

Dig out existing topsoil from your intended bed down to about 8-12 inches. The deeper range is for heavy clay soils. (Or make raised beds about 12 inches deep.)  Beds should be at least 4 feet wide by 8 feet long for a modest harvest.  You can move the topsoil somewhere else or mound it along the sides of the excavated area (or around your raised bed frame).  This makes a nice sunken area to hold water when you irrigate.

 Add 2 inches of coarse sand to the bottom of your bed.  Then fill the bed with 6 inches or so of sphagnum peat, (not “Michigan” peat).  You can also use a mixture of sphagnum peat and shredded bark.  Mix in some slow release acidic fertilizer such as that sold for azaleas or blueberries.  About a ½ pound per 4x8 foot bed will work.  Add about an inch of coarse sand to the top of the bed.

Cranberries can be grown from seed but germination is slow and difficult.  It is better to start with plants.  Cranberries begin fruiting at 3 years of age so the older the plants the better.  Spring planting is best but they can also be fall planted.  Space the plants about 18” apart for less than 3 year old plants, 3 feet apart for mature 3 year old plants. The plants will send out runners to fill in the bed.  Three year old plants will also start some upright growth and it’s on the upright growth that berries will form. 

Keep the bed well watered from planting to harvest.  The soil should feel moist at all times but not have water pooled on top.  Peat holds a lot of water so don’t add water until you feel the planting medium.  It should feel moist down to at least 6 inches. Keep your cranberry bed well weeded as they do not tolerate weed competition well.

After the ground freezes in the fall cranberry plants need heavy mulching. While they are evergreen they tend to dry out and have a lot of winterkill unless covered by deep snow or mulch.  Use straw, shredded leaves, shredded bark, or pine needles and bury the plants.  Remove the mulch in early spring, usually about the time daffodils are blooming.  The plants will be putting out new growth and this is cold sensitive for several weeks.  Keep the mulch nearby to reapply or buy some floating row cover.  If temperatures are predicted to go to freezing or below cover the plants.

After the first year reduce the fertilizer, adding only a small amount, ¼ pound or a cup or so, to a 4 x 8 bed.  Add a little fresh sand to the top of the bed each spring also.  If beds get too crowded with plants some of them can be removed to form other beds or to give to friends.

Cranberries are not self-fertile and they need insects to pollinate them.  Bumblebees are the best pollinator.  The flowers appear in early spring and can be damaged by frost.  Keep some row cover material or old sheets around to cover the bed should frost threaten.

Home gardeners will pick cranberries by hand in the fall.  The berries are ripe when they are deep red and the seeds inside are dark brown.   A hard frost will ruin the berries so pick them before it happens.   The berries will store in the refrigerator in a sealed container for about 2 months.  You can also can them, turn them into jellies and sauces or freeze them.

Live Christmas Trees

If you are intending to buy a live tree for Christmas to plant outside after the holiday, dig the hole outside before the ground freezes.  If the ground appears to be frozen already, look for a spot by the house or under a deep layer of leaves or some other spot where you can find softer soil.  The tree can be left in a pot or burlap ball and be put in these spots even if you don’t want to plant it there.  Trees do better outside than being held indoors.  You can remove the pot or burlap and move the tree to its planting spot in early spring. 

 If you haven’t purchased the tree yet and don’t know how to size it, just make a good sized hole and save all the soil you removed in buckets or on a tarp.  Fill the hole with straw or leaves and cover it with something to keep rain and snow out.   Hopefully you won’t have to shovel snow away to plant the tree.
Choose smaller trees for best results and don’t bring them inside until a few days before Christmas.  Keep them watered while they wait.   When inside keep them in the coolest place possible and away from fireplaces and heating vents.   Decorate lightly and if you must use lights, use tiny, cool burning lights sparingly. 

Keep the root ball or pot moist and take the tree outside to plant immediately after Christmas.  Uncover your hole and remove any straw or leaves. Remove the pot, any burlap or strings and wire before planting (if you are planting the tree in its permanent spot).  Settle the tree in the hole and fill with the soil you removed.  If you are leaving the tree in a pot or burlap until spring, put it in the hole and cover the pot or ball with some soil and a deep layer of straw or leaves.  Water deeply with warm water and as long as the soil remains unfrozen, water weekly.  In a windy location these new evergreens may need to be staked until they establish new roots.

Sowing flower seeds in the fall

You may think the planting season is over but there are some common garden flowers that drop their seeds in the fall.  Those seeds need a period of cold to germinate and may need the freezing and thawing cycle to crack a hard seed coat and allow moisture in for germination.  You may have some of the garden plants that require these conditions in your garden and they will self- seed for you if left alone.  If you don’t have the plants and want them in your garden now may be the time, before the ground freezes solid, to sow some of those seeds.

Seeds that can be sown in the fall include: Bachelor's Button, Coreopsis, Cosmos, Echinacea, Flax, Larkspur, Moss Rose, Marigolds, Morning glory, Nasturtium, Pansy, Poppy, Strawflower, Sweet pea, Verbena and Zinnia.  Buy the seeds or collect dry seeds from friend’s plants.  Some of these may also be planted in early spring.  Some wildflower and grass seed may also be suggested for fall planting.  Check the label, plant description or a reference.  Chances are if nature drops the seed in late fall it likes fall planting.

Clear a spot in the garden of vegetation and loosen the soil.  Sprinkle the seeds over the area. You may want to sprinkle them thickly as some will not germinate.  You can thin in the spring.  Very small seeds like poppy seed should not be covered but press them against the soil.  Larger seeds like morning glory seed should have a loose layer of soil about a half inch thick placed over them.  Don’t water the seeds.  Nature should take care of that for you. 

You can apply a very thin layer of mulch such as pine needles or chopped straw but don’t use leaves or anything that mats over the seeds and don’t make the mulch deeper than a half inch.  Make sure to mark the spots where you sow the seeds.  Some may wait until warmer weather to emerge so don’t be in a big hurry in the spring to plant over them, thinking they didn’t sprout.  If you have trouble with birds pecking at your seeds cover the area with netting.

It’s not too late to plant the seeds until the ground freezes solid.  After all nature will still be dropping them, even after the snow falls in some cases. 

Dandelion rubber

The extremely helpful dandelion.
Most of you have seen the white milky sap that oozes from a dandelion stem when you break it.  That sap contains latex. The roots have even more sap.   Since WWII researchers have known that rubber can be made from dandelion sap collected from dandelion roots and it was even manufactured in small quantities during the war when it was hard to get traditional rubber. 


After the war when rubber was available again and when a synthetic rubber was developed, making rubber from dandelions and other native plants seemed to be less important.  But recent developments in the rubber trade have turned researchers back to other sources of natural rubber and dandelions have become the top choice for that research.   

Natural rubber has many advantages over synthetic rubber and is preferred for things like car tires.  Traditionally it has been harvested from rubber trees on plantations in South America and South East Asia.  The trees take several years to grow to a size where they can be tapped, and they require care and attention throughout their lifespan.  To get rubber you tap trees and let the sap flow, then collect it, a labor intensive project.  A fungal disease threatens rubber trees and has decreased production in many parts of the world where rubber is grown.  And rubber tree farmers are turning rubber tree farms into palm oil production or other less labor intensive and more profitable agricultural enterprises.

Because the writing was on the wall so to speak, and natural rubber shortages are becoming common, several research projects turned to developing other sources of natural rubber.   Two research centers collaborating with manufacturing partners have made great strides in producing rubber from dandelions.   One is the Fraunhofer Institute for Molecular Biology and Applied Ecology and Continental Manufacturing in Germany and the other is Ohio Agricultural Research and Development Center in Wooster, Ohio, working with Bridgestone Corp. and Ford Motor Co.

In Germany a manufacturing facility began large scale production of rubber from dandelions in October of this year.  They hope to have dandelion rubber tires on the commercial market within five years.  Besides tires the rubber will be used in many other applications that traditional rubber and latex are used for, such as latex gloves.

The dandelions being used were bred from a Russian species of dandelion, (Taraxacum kok-saghyz).  It differs slightly in appearance from the common dandelion in that the leaves are smaller, narrower and more grayish in appearance than common dandelion s and there are tiny projections on the leaf bracts that cover a dandelion flower bud.  The roots of this species had more latex present naturally. 

Researchers used good old fashioned plant breeding by selection methods enhanced by being able to identify genes in selected plants that had desirable traits like more latex and thicker roots to produce new strains of dandelions.  They have now developed dandelion varieties that are highly productive but have not been “genetically modified”, which is important for European markets.  These varieties are being grown both in greenhouses and in huge fields outside for dandelion rubber production.

Dandelions can grow in temperate climates close to rubber manufacturing plants cutting down on transportation costs.  They can be grown and harvested in one year, using mechanical harvesting equipment and the plants don’t require care after the harvest.  Dandelions have few disease or insect pests and as most gardeners know, they grow quite well almost anywhere.   

Dandelion rubber used in things like latex gloves does not cause allergic reactions in people like traditional latex does.  And it is thought that by-products of dandelion rubber production can become another source of bio-fuel.  Replacing synthetic rubber and latex made from petroleum products with natural dandelion rubber also cuts down on fossil fuel use.  And farmers in America and Europe will have another profitable crop to grow, one that requires little fertilizer or pesticide use.  Dandelions, despite being hated by lawn lovers, have always been useful plants to have around.  Now it seems they have become even more valuable. 

Don’t cook your blueberries

Scientists recently released research results that suggest that eating 2 cups of wild blueberries every day for 8 weeks may improve blood pressure, enhance cardio-vascular health and reduce metabolic syndrome- which frequently becomes type 2 diabetes.  (The journal Applied Physiology, Nutrition, and Metabolism Nov. 6, 2013)  But if you were thinking about consuming those blueberries in muffins or pie better think again.

Researchers have found that cooking blueberries removes a lot of their health benefits.  Blueberries contain the healthy polyphenols, anthocyanin, procyanidin, quercetin and phenolic acids.  Cooking blueberries decreases most of the healthy polyphenols with the exception of phenolic acids.  Blueberry foods made with yeast had less loss of polyphenols.  (ACS' Journal of Agricultural and Food Chemistry)  So if you are using blueberries for their health benefits eat them raw. 

Rosemary- and spearmint- for remembrance

There is an ancient saying- Rosemary for remembrance – and other research studies in the past have confirmed that even smelling rosemary aids in memory.  But a new study using concentrated rosemary extracts found that when consumed the extracts helped with memory loss and cognitive function in age related decline.  The studies were done in animals but human trials begin soon. 

Researchers at Saint Louis University School of Medicine found that both rosemary and spearmint extracts given to animals reduced changes in their brains linked to loss of memory and cognitive disorders.  They also tested animal’s memory and learning abilities and found animals given the extracts did better than a control group.  Rosemary had somewhat greater effects.

Some vegetable oils may not be good for you

The news is all about reducing trans-fat in the diet and the recommendations on how to do that often include replacing it with vegetable oil.  But the Canadian Medical Association is citing a study done in February that found when saturated fat was replaced by corn or safflower oil the risk of death from coronary artery disease and other cardiovascular diseases rose significantly.

Both corn oil and safflower oil do not contain omega-3 α-linolenic acid, which is associated with cardiovascular health even though they do contain omega-6 linoleic acid.  Most other vegetable oils contain both.   That suggests that replacing trans-fat or saturated fat with some vegetable oils may not be better for you.  The Canadian Medical Association is asking the Canadian government not to allow a heart healthy label on corn oil and safflower oil.  If you are afraid of butter choose your vegetable oil carefully.

Can a Japanese pickle prevent the flu?

In Japanese folklore eating Suguki, a fermented turnip pickle, is said to prevent colds and flu.  Now researchers have found that there may be some truth to the claim and a bacteria produced by those pickles may become very important in modern medicine. 

Fermenting turnips produces bacteria called Lactobacillus brevis.  When this bacteria was isolated and fed to animals in a pro-biotic drink, it prevented them from catching a H1N1 flu virus and boosted their immune system response.  This bacteria is very resistant to stomach acid and produces a layer of sugars called exopolysaccharides.  Exopolysaccharides are also found in other things and are known to boost the immune system. 

Human trials are beginning in Japan with the pro-biotic drink made from the bacteria and there’s hope that it may be the answer to many of the deadly flu virus strains that keep emerging.  In the meantime if you don’t want a flu shot you may want to consider looking for some Suguki.

New onion won’t make you cry and may help you lose weight

I love onions cooked and raw.  And onions are really good for us, having anti-inflammatory  properties and keeping blood from clotting in your arteries.  But I hate peeling and chopping onions because of all the crying involved.  I have tried every trick from holding food in my mouth, peeling under water, and getting the onion cold before cutting.  Sometimes I cry anyway.  It’s not just the tears streaming down, it’s actually very irritating to the eyes.

Scientists in New Zealand have finally produced an onion that doesn’t have the protein that causes eye irritation.  In 2008 scientists identified the protein that causes the eye irritation when onions are cut.  Once the protein was identified they worked to develop a gene “silencer”, a way to turn off that gene but leave the health properties and taste of the onion intact.

They were surprised to find that in the making of this onion that the genetic changes also improved the onions ability to bust clots and ease inflammation more than unmodified onions and even garlic.  The taste was just like regular onions and it can be cooked and used just like any other onion. Since this onion has better cardiovascular benefits than garlic it may be helpful to people who don’t like to take garlic capsules because of the body odor it causes in people who consume it.


Then scientists fed the tearless onion to rats and found that compared to control groups of rats who got regular onions or no onions that rats fed the new onion gained less weight on the same diet.  They appeared just as healthy as control groups, even healthier because they developed fewer cardiovascular problems.   Study results were published in last month’s Journal of Agricultural and Food Chemistry.

The new onion isn’t on the market yet.  Because it has technically been genetically modified it has to be approved by the FDA before it can be sold here.   I don’t see why it won’t be on the market in a few years though, and I for one would love to try it.

New Jersey tea cultivar

Last week I talked about native shrubs and mentioned New Jersey Tea would make a great plant to experiment with to make a better landscape plant.  Well it turns out Proven Winners and Monrovia are offering a new cultivar. Marie Bleu™ (Ceanothus x pallidus) is a hybrid of 3 native Ceanothus species.  It has a profusion of lilac blue flowers in early summer that are very attractive to bees and butterflies.  The flowers turn into red seed heads that add late summer and fall color. 

Marie Bleu™ is slightly less hardy than our eastern New Jersey Tea- rated hardy to zone 6.  It makes a compact dense shrub 2-3 feet tall.  It can be trimmed to shape after blooming.  It will grow in full sun to partial shade and withstands dry conditions.  Marie Bleu™ makes an excellent filler plant for borders or even containers and looks great in massed form.  Both Monrovia and Proven Winners are wholesalers; you’ll have to check local nurseries and online sources to buy the plant.

Earthworms are an invasive species reshaping the landscape

You may have never seen an Ovenbird, a sparrow sized warbler that used to be common in Northeastern forests.  And most of us who are of a certain age remember when forest floors generally had drifts of trillium, sarsaparilla and Solomon’s seal.   Deer are responsible for some loss of vegetation but studies at several Northeastern and Midwest Universities have found another culprit – the earthworm.

Earthworms are not native to North America.  They were brought here from Europe and Asia, all 16 species of them.  They arrived with the first farmers and slowly spread across the country.  Two species night crawlers (Lumbricus terrestris) and redworms,( Lumbricus rubellus) are mostly responsible for making  drastic changes in forest ecology across the country and may even be responsible for  increasing global warming .

Before the arrival of earthworms deciduous forests in the northern and eastern states always had a deep “duff” layer of leaves and other slowly decaying vegetation.   The decomposition of the duff was done by various species of fungus.  The deep fluffy forest duff was the nesting spot for birds like the ovenbird and home to salamanders, frogs, and other reptiles and amphibians.   Many forest understory  plants germinated their seeds in the duff and it protected their crowns in the winter.  The forest duff was a rich and diverse community of small organisms like insects and snails which were eaten by larger things like reptiles, mice and birds, which in turn were fed upon by even larger creatures.  Then in some forests earthworms arrived.

As most gardeners know earthworms quickly eat vegetation that falls to the ground.  In agricultural setting earthworms are beneficial, breaking down compost, aerating the soil and enriching it with their droppings.  But when the forest duff quickly disappears so does the community of plants and animals that depended on it.    The forest landscape has changed forever, since it’s almost impossible to rid an area of worms once they arrive.

Trees sequester carbon in their wood and leaves.  When those leaves remain on the forest floor for a long time so does the carbon, keeping it out of our atmosphere.  Worms, in the process of eating and digesting the leaves, release carbon into the air.  Since they also pull leaves underground before eating them and cause the soil to form aggregates that do trap carbon, researchers aren’t sure how great the loss of carbon sequestration is.   Research is ongoing in the northern forests of Minnesota, Wisconsin, Vermont and other places where there are still some places free of earthworms to compare with places that have worms.

Earthworms have caused the decline of Ovenbirds (and perhaps other birds), many species of salamanders and other reptiles and amphibians as well as several species of plants, including sugar maples, which like the forest duff to germinate and grow in.  Some state and national forest areas prohibit the use of worms as fish bait or bringing any potted plants into these areas in an effort to exclude earthworms. 

Any forest that has regenerated from farmed land has earthworms in the soil.  Because earthworm eggs can be transported in the treads of boots and machinery even areas that were never farmed or gardened often get earthworms.  When people move close to old growth forests and bring in plants for the landscape or start a garden they almost always contaminate the soil with worms.   We probably have to accept that the forest ecology that existed before European farmers arrived in North America will probably cease to exist at some point.   The lowly earthworm  has forever changed the land.

Antelopes use overpasses

Wouldn’t it be great if the deer had a way to cross the road without endangering people?  Well in Wyoming antelope have learned to cross highways on overpasses and tunnels. The Wildlife Conservation Society and the Wyoming Department of Transportation collaborated on constructing 8 safe crossing places for antelope on Wyoming highways last year.  High fences along the roads funnel the animals to safe crossing at overpasses or tunnels.

In fall 2012 the antelope used the safe crossings somewhat suspiciously and reluctantly but this year it seems they had accepted them and used them readily. The Wildlife Conservation Society helped find the places where antelope had established crossing sites and both the WCS and Wyoming DOT were pleased with the great reduction in car-antelope crashes.  Now the antelope are a little different than Michigan’s whitetail deer in that they move from summer grounds to winter grounds in large migrating herds over established routes.  But whitetails also have preferred routes to cross roads.  Putting up a deer crossing sign helps somewhat if motorists pay attention but maybe Michigan should consider overpasses or tunnels at sites with high numbers of deer-car crashes, especially along expressways. 

Deer and other large herd animals will follow paths that others of their species use and teach the safe passage way to their young.  Of course this would not solve all the deer-car crash problems because there are too many roads and too many deer but it might help in areas where colliding with a deer is more likely to cause death to a driver such as on freeways.  It probably won’t happen though because of one major factor- money.  Some of these people who cry over hunters killing deer and get angry at humans who hit deer with their cars should get together and fund a few safe crossings.

Another citizen science project you can get involved in

At the University of Oklahoma researchers are studying soil microbes to find “natural products” molecules made by the microbes such as fungi that can be used to make drugs and therapies to cure diseases.   One such compound, maximiscin, has already been found that is produced by soil microbes from Alaska and has shown promise in curing melanoma, a common cancer. 

Researchers believe that there are thousands if not millions of such microbe produced natural products in soil.  Soil microbes are often specific to certain areas, even only a few miles apart.  Your backyard or special spot may have the soil microbes that can produce a substance that will cure a disease or produce an astounding scientific advance.   If only the researchers could sample soil from everywhere!   Well maybe they can, with your help.

The University of Oklahoma has launched a citizen science project to collect soil from across the country.  You can download a form here http://npdg.ou.edu/citizenscience to register to help.  You can also email NPDG@ou.edu with your name and mailing address or call them at (405) 325-2219 to request a kit. You will be sent a postage paid soil collection box and instructions and then can mail a soil sample to the researchers.  They’ll acknowledge your sample and you’ll then be able to track the research on their website.  You can do this as an individual or it makes an excellent school, 4-H or cub/girl scout project.

Over wintering tender bulbs
By Kim Willis- previously published on Examiner.com

If you haven’t done it already it’s time to get out there and dig up the tender bulbs before another Michigan winter hits.  Even though we have had some frost and freezing weather if the ground isn’t frozen most of those bulbs can be saved until spring and then replanted to bloom again.  Tender bulbs include dahlias, cannas, calla lilies, pineapple lilies, tuberous begonias, gladiolus and others. 

If you are lucky, you’ll find your bulbs have multiplied and you’ll have more bulbs to plant next year or share with friends.  But first you need to get them safely through the winter.  Different types of bulbs require different care.  Here’s some tips on how to keep them from drying up or molding in storage.

Tuberous begonias, callas, rain lilies and pineapple lilies

Pineapple lilies (Eucomis),callas, rain lilies and tuberous begonias do best if they are put in pots and sunk in the ground in the spring.  Then after the foliage dies but before a hard freeze, the whole pot should be lifted and brought inside. If the bulbs were planted in the ground carefully dig them and plant them in pots of good potting soil.  Don’t cut foliage off, let it die naturally.  Store pots in a just above freezing location in either a dark or dimly lit location.   Check the pots from time to time and add a little water if they feel dry. 

Tuberous begonias in pots can also be brought inside before a frost, while still in bloom and in a bright window they will bloom for a few more months.   After Thanksgiving however they should be encouraged to go dormant and rest by withholding water and putting the pot in a cold but above freezing spot.

Some cane type- angel wing type begonias also go through a dormant period.  Treat them like tuberous begonias.

About March the pots should be brought into a warmer, sunny location and regular watering resumed once the foliage begins growing again.   Fertilize at half strength.  You can divide and repot them once shoots are showing if desired.  Place outside after danger of frost has passed.

Cannas and dahlias

Dahlias are one of the harder bulbs to over winter successfully although they often multiply tremendously. Cannas are a bit easier, they don’t seem to dry out as easily.  When frost has killed the tops but before the ground freezes carefully dig cannas and dahlias.   Try not to cut through tubers or break them off.  Trim off any dead foliage but be careful not to cut the main stem too close at this point.  Leave the clump together and divide in spring if possible. 

Place the clump in a paper bag or open bucket and cover with lightly moistened sphagnum peat, coarse sawdust, or wood shavings. Store the containers in a cool dark location where they won’t freeze.  Make it a point to check the dahlia and canna bulbs each month and moisten the medium they are stored in if they look like they are shriveling.  If mold is seen, remove them from the medium they were stored in and replace it with drier medium. 

If you planted the cannas or dahlias in pots they can be brought inside in the pots and stored over winter.  Wait until frost has killed the foliage but don’t let the pots freeze solid.  Trim off dead foliage and store the pots in a cool dark place.  Water lightly if the soil gets very dry.  This is a good way to store very rare or valuable dahlias and cannas.   In spring threat the pots like those of begonias and rain lilies above.  You can divide them then if desired.

In late March the dahlias can be taken out and examined.  Leave them in a bright area for a week or so and see if you can see tiny buds, which generally look reddish, around the old stem.   You can carefully cut apart the clumps near the top, making sure each group of tubers has at least one bud from the stem area.  Plant the tuber clusters in good potting soil and get them started growing in a sunny warm area.  Plant outside after frost.

Cannas will generally be showing buds on tubers around late March also.  You can set them in a bright area with tops of the tubers exposed and buds will become more visible.  Each tuber that has a bud can become another plant.  Pot them in good potting soil to get an early start on blooming.   Put outside after any frost danger has passed.

Gladiolus
Gladiolus corms are fairly easy to over winter.  Anytime after the tops have died back but before frost they should be dug up.  They cling tightly to their old stems; don’t break off the stems, carefully cut them off to avoid damage to the older, main corm (bulb). 

You will generally find one large firm looking glad corm with a shriveled corm below it and sometimes dozens of tiny corms or several medium sized one.  These smaller corms can be saved and will bloom in a few years.  The shriveled corm on the base of the large corm can be carefully removed and discarded.

Let the corms sit in a sunny place where they can’t freeze for a few days to cure them.  Then gently brush off dirt and store them in a bag of wood shavings.  It’s best to sort out the small corms so they can be planted in pots or a nursery bed in the spring.  Store the corms in a dark, dry place until spring.  They can be started inside, but most are planted directly in the ground after frost has passed.

Make sure all your bulbs are stored where mice and other critters can’t make a meal of them.  Metal trash cans can be a good option for bulbs that aren’t left in pots.
